Endoscopic spine surgery represents the least invasive approach to spinal surgery that exists today. The procedure uses an endoscope, which is a thin device fitted with a camera, and specialized tools that allow the surgeon to operate through an incision only about the width of a pencil. ESINY is proud to stand as the only institution in America focused entirely on performing this highly specialized technique.
Choosing endoscopic spine treatment provides patients with the opportunity to receive highly accurate care with reduced risks and fewer complications. Recovery times are often much shorter when compared to injections or open spine surgery, and patients frequently find themselves able to return home the very same day of their procedure without the need for extended hospital stays.
In more traditional spinal surgeries, surgeons often need to create large openings, cut through muscles and tissues, and remove bone, which increases the amount of pain during recovery. Screws and rods are commonly used to stabilize the spine, making the process more invasive and difficult to heal from. Endoscopic spine surgery, on the other hand, is done through a small incision with minimal muscle disruption and gives patients the opportunity for a faster recovery and a same-day discharge.

Endoscopic spine surgery is extremely safe when conducted by skilled and experienced surgeons. It typically involves lower risks than open spine surgery, with reduced blood loss, fewer complications, and a faster healing process.
This is determined by patient preference and the specific procedure. Many patients are able to undergo endoscopic spine surgery with only local anesthesia and light sedation, promoting quicker recovery. General anesthesia remains an option for those who wish to be fully asleep during the operation.
Patients are usually able to walk out of the clinic on the same day and resume light daily activities immediately. Relief from arm or leg symptoms may be noticed shortly after surgery. Overall recovery is frequently faster than traditional open surgery, sometimes by several weeks.
Endoscopic techniques are used to treat herniated discs, sciatica, spinal stenosis, bone spurs, and some types of chronic back pain. The minimally invasive approach allows the surgeon to precisely target the area causing discomfort while limiting tissue damage.
Most patients experience very little pain after the procedure. Discomfort is usually much less than what is associated with traditional surgery, and many patients do not require strong pain medications.
The incision is tiny, approximately the size of a pencil eraser, and heals to form a minimal scar. Incisions are closed with medical glue and protected with a specially designed ESINY bandage.
